    Default Hey Skip (hook sizes)


    I just ordered myself some sickle hooks in size 4 & 6. I was planning on making the size 4 hook my 1/16oz, & the size 6 hook my 1/32oz. In looking at the hooks I feel like the size 6 is very small, I think I might make both the 1/16oz & 1/32oz with the size 4 hook. My question for you is, what hook size is your 1/16oz, & what hook size is your 1/32oz? Thanks!

    I have both hook sizes in both 1/32 & 1/16. I use #4 in all from 1/32 to 1/4 and the only jig heads I don't have a #4 is my 1/64 and there I have #8 & #6. I do also have all them in regular bend as some don't like the sickle hooks. I know of several people that prefer 1/16 & 1/8 with #6 regular bend or even #8 and the ones that like the smaller hooks say they get hung up less with them while fishing heavy brush. I don't sell many, but I do keep #2 regular bend in some of the sizes as well.

    do you have any problem hooking fish on that size hook, the size 6 sickle?
    No not really. That Sickle #6 has about as much gap as a regular bend #4.
